Recommended Systems

The Computers connected to our scanners have to meet specific requirements.

In order to simplify the choice, we recommend two reference systems from DELL:

  1. Alienware X51 R2 (with Intel i5) for Easy and Smart Scanners
  2. Alienware X51 R2 (with Intel i7) for Deluxe Scanners

Minimum Requirements

Software

These are the minimum requirements our software needs:

Component Requirement
Operating System Windows 7/8/8.1 (64 bit)
CPU Intel® Quad Core ™ or Better
RAM 8Gb RAM or Better
Video Card NVIDIA GeForce GTX 560 Ti or Better *
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 660 or Better *
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 745 or Better *

The Video Card has important additional requirements:

  • Only NVIDIA GeForce cards are supported by the system
  • The NVIDIA QUADRO line is not supported
  • The name scheme for the NVIDIA cards is complex, as specified in this page. To check if a card is better than another, check the 'Core Config' column of the table. A card with less than 300:40:30 cores is not supported. Particular attention has to be given to the appendix of the card name. E.g. the GTX 560 Ti is good enough but the GTX 560M is not.

Scanner Connection

Different models of scanners have different connection requirements; check here the connection that each scanning system needs.

USB 2.0 Scanner with 4 cables

The scanning systems produced before 2015 can be connected to a Computer through 4 cables:

  • 2 USB 2.0 Ports that have to be directly connected to the Computer's motherboard (External Hubs are not supported). Every port needs to erogate at least 500mA
  • 1 USB 2.0 or 3.0 Port
  • 1 HDMI Port

The USB 2.0 system is not 100% compatible with the USB 3.0 system. If this scanner model is connected to a USB 3.0 port, the system may freeze or not work properly.

USB 3.0 Scanner with 2 cables

The 2015's scanning system can be connected to a Computer through only 2 cables:

  • 1 USB 3.0 Port that has to be directly connected to the Computer's motherboard. Only Intel C220 or Better and Rensas USB 3.0 are supported. Other USB chipsets could not properly work.
  • 1 HDMI Port
